SSGT Louis O Lucas April 3, 1932 – March 31, 2015 Salem, Oregon Louis was born April 3, 1932 to Alfred and Minnie Essie Maude Lucas. He passed away peacefully in his sleep on March 31, 2015. He married his wife Corrine on January 13, 1954. They were married 52 years. He was preceded in death by his loving wife Corrine and oldest daughter Louise. He is survived by his sons, Louis G of Salem, Terry of Newberg, Leon of Salem, Loren of Salem, Larry of Salem and his daughters Leona of Salem and Lori of Newberg, 29 grandchildren and 31 great-grandchildren. Louis joined the USMC in 1950 where he served in the Korean War including the Chosin Reservoir and the Vietnam War. He received numerous medals and the Presidential Unit Citation. He retired after 22 years of service. He then went to work as a guard for the Oregon Dept. of Corrections, retiring in 1994.
